Called my dealer here in Edmonton, Canada and the recall is confirmed for here too. He said he is unable to give me details regarding the nature of the recall as he does not have any yet. Apparently they were just told to stop selling them immediately. Furthermore, he said he is not allowed to release any bikes already paid for that are sitting on the showroom floor either. Its a full stop by BMW.
